Lorsque j'ai entendu leurs noms, je me suis vraiment confus quand j'ai essayé de deviner ce que ces outils pouvaient faire, je pensais que j'aurais entendu quelque chose.
Quelle est la différence entre more
et less
, c'est-à-dire pourquoi devrais-je choisir l'un sur l'autre?
Ils semblent tous faire la même chose …
En outre, pourquoi sont-ils nommés comme ça en premier lieu?
more
est un pager basique, qui vous permet de défiler vers le bas, une page à la fois. Seulement vers le bas.
less
est également un pager, mais a des fonctionnalités supplémentaires pour faire défiler vers le haut et vers le bas à travers l'entrée, en plus de plusieurs autres extensions.
Donc oui. less
est plus, et more
est moins. Un autre idiome commun (selon l' entrée wiki ) est " less
c'est more
, plus ou moins". Le nom provient du fait que l'auteur (Mark Nudelman) a essentiellement voulu un programme qui était "plus en arrière" – Le contraire de plus, est less
.
Je trouve less
un peu plus amical que more
car vous pouvez utiliser les touches fléchées pour vous promener dans le fichier. more
écrans seulement par écran (par défaut).
D'autre part, il permet de plus de fonctionnalités de défilement, moins il n'est pas nécessaire de lire le fichier entier, c'est-à-dire qu'il charge les fichiers plus rapidement que plus
Plus ou moins, ils fonctionnent bien ensemble:
more * | less
Cela montre le contenu des fichiers correspondants ainsi que les noms de fichiers et de noms correspondants.